DCP Traffic-III, Hyderabad Conducts Annual Inspection of Chandrayangutta Traffic Zone

During the comprehensive inspection, the DCP reviewed operational readiness and issued strict directives to the ACP and Station House Officers (SHOs) of the Chandrayangutta Zone to ensure seamless traffic management and public safety:

Strict Enforcement: Intensify enforcement operations with special focus on Day Drunk & Drive (DD) checks and the ROPE (Removal of Obstructive Parking and Encroachments) initiative.

Encroachments & Parking: Take stern action against unauthorized encroachments on footpaths/roads and remove illegal parking to ensure smooth movement of vehicles and pedestrians.

Monsoon Preparedness: Coordinate proactively to prevent waterlogging and manage traffic congestion during monsoon spells.

Night Safety & Discipline: Strengthen the Night Road Safety Squads for enhanced security during late hours, while strictly maintaining staff discipline and professional conduct.

The inspection was attended by Sri T. Ram Das Teja, Addl. DCP Traffic-III; Sri V. Chandra Kumar, ACP Traffic Chandrayangutta Zone; and SHOs of Malakpet, Saidabad, Santoshnagar, and Chandrayangutta Traffic Police Stations.

Issued by the Office of the Joint Commissioner of Police, Traffic, Hyderabad City.
